Differentiating Between Pure Luck and Calculated Choices
A common hurdle for beginners is distinguishing between complete randomness and situations where personal choice alters the results. While a basic coin toss relies entirely on chance, complex scenarios often combine unpredictability with tactical planning. Recognizing the boundary between these factors is crucial for accurate risk assessment.
When you understand the math behind the patterns, you become much better at spotting opportunities that others frequently miss. You learn to base your expectations on realistic statistical evidence rather than emotional assumptions or false hope. This distinction ultimately changes how you approach complex problem-solving in high-pressure situations.
Practical Exercises to Sharpen Your Analytical Skill
You can easily practice these cognitive concepts by engaging with simple dice exercises or card tracking methods at home. Focus your attention on recording the frequency of specific results over multiple consecutive rounds instead of predicting single turns. This regular exercise builds an intuitive grasp of how statistical variance operates over time.
